U.S. Senator Mark Kirk (R-Ill.) issued the following statement today after the Senate passed the Iran Nuclear Agreement Review Act of 2015 (H.R. 1191) in a 98-to-1 vote:
"This legislation builds on a bipartisan consensus that my colleagues and I have created and is another step in a long struggle to hold Iran accountable, not only for its efforts to get nuclear weapons but also for its aggression in the Middle East, its support of terrorism, and its human rights violations."
